Split campaign personality disorder

A senior Liberal informs us that, unless party leader Paul Martin crashes and burns in tonight's debate, the campaign will be shifting into a more positive gear tomorrow. That shift will presumably include the release of a new round of television ads that will make the prime minister look...er...prime ministerial. According to the Liberal, strategists are satisfied they don't need to feather the Conservatives, having already tarred them. And now it's time to present Canadians with a ballot box alternative to Stephen Harper.
